Barrowland Ballroom: The Perfect Setting
The Barrowland Ballroom, located at Gallowgate, Glasgow, G4 0TT, isn’t just a venue; it’s an institution, a crucible where music legends are forged and unforgettable memories are made. With a capacity of around 1,900, it strikes the perfect balance between intimate connection and electric atmosphere. Built in 1934 and famously rebuilt after a fire in 1958, its iconic neon star sign is a beacon for music lovers across the globe.
Stepping into the Barrowlands is like entering a time capsule of rock ‘n’ roll history. Its legendary sprung dance floor ensures that every jump and sway of the crowd contributes to the building’s vibrant energy. The acoustics are famously excellent, allowing every note and lyric to cut through with crystal clarity, enveloping the audience in sound. This unique combination creates an unparalleled live music experience, often cited by artists and fans alike as one of the best venues in the world.

Getting to Barrowland Ballroom
The Barrowland Ballroom is conveniently located in the East End of Glasgow, making it easily accessible via various transport options. Its postcode, G4 0TT, is useful for sat-nav users and ride-sharing services. For those arriving by train, Glasgow Queen Street and Glasgow Central stations are both within a 15-20 minute walk or a short taxi ride from the venue. These stations offer connections to the rest of Scotland and the wider UK.
Numerous local bus routes serve the Gallowgate area. Check the First Bus Glasgow website or use a journey planner for the most up-to-date routes and timings from your specific location within the city. Buses are a convenient and affordable way to reach the venue, especially if you’re staying further afield in Glasgow.
While there isn’t dedicated parking at the Barrowland Ballroom itself, there are several car parks in the surrounding areas, including the Glasgow Green car park and various on-street options, though these can fill up quickly on event nights. Public transport or taxis/ride-sharing services are generally recommended due to the venue’s city-centre location and the potential for limited parking.
